So, 'Magane Mahisha' is this Tulu drama by Veerendra Shetty, who, by the way, is known for his earlier hit 'Chaali Polilu.' The film's vibe is quite introspective, diving deep into family dynamics and social issues. The pacing feels deliberate, letting the emotional weight sink in rather than rushing through. The performances are pretty solid, capturing that raw, authentic essence of Tulu culture. What's interesting is how the film portrays conflict and resolution—it's not all black and white, which adds depth. It’s definitely not your typical drama; there's a certain richness to the dialogues and a unique atmosphere throughout. It feels like a piece of theater captured on screen, which is distinctive in its own right.
